There is no political system without flaws: however, some have more flaws than others. It has always struck me that capitalism is by far the best of the lot. It is the only way to allow personal freedom its most complete expression, and to build prosperity. The state of the Soviet bloc by the time the Iron Curtain fell, or of China at Mao's death, should make the case against the alternative more powerfully than I ever could.
